Mt. Karasugasen
Mt. Karasugasen is a peak in Kofu, Hino district, Tottori and has an elevation of 1,448 metres. Mt. Karasugasen is situated nearby to the locality 笹ヶ平, as well as near the quarter Mitsukue.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Mount Daisen is a dormant stratovolcano in Tottori Prefecture, Japan. It has an elevation of 1,729 m. This mountain is the highest in the Chūgoku region, and the most important volcano on the Daisen volcanic belt, which is a part of the Southwestern Honshu volcanic arc, where the Philippine Sea Plate is subducting under the Amurian Plate.
